The MRC SR8-ZZ (or R8-ZZ) is an extra-small, inch-series deep groove ball bearing. Featuring double metal shielding to keep dust out and retain grease, this stainless-steel bearing is typically used in miniature applications, medical instruments, and light industrial equipment. Dimensional Specifications Inner Diameter (ID): 0.5000 in (1/2") Outer Diameter (OD): 1.1250 in (1-1/8") Width: 0.3125 in (5/16")

Deep Groove Ball Bearings (DGBB) are the most common form of rolling bearings and are used in a variety of applications, particularly those where high speeds and low power loss are required. NSK DGBB can handle not only radial forces, but also moderate axial loads in both directions. They are easy to install and can be deployed in a variety of configurations.

Single-row deep groove ball bearings are the most common bearing type in the world due to their versatility and performance. These bearings are available in a variety of seal, shield and snap-ring arrangements. Bearings with seals or shields are standardized and already contain the proper amount of grease. Open bearings will require lubrication. These bearings can sustain radial and/or axial loads and because of their simple design, this bearing type can be produced to provide both high-running accuracy and high-speed operation.
